Results for Killer Bean Pc Game

Loading Results
Related Searches
killer bean pc game
killer bean pc game download
killer bean pc game release date
killer bean pc game apk
killer bean pc game app
killer bean pc game requirements
killer bean pc game free download
killer bean pc game demo
killer bean open world game download for pc
Loading Additional Information